Castle Crashers broken; Crashing XBL

"I'd love to be able to report that things are going swimmingly for Castle Crashers, but unfortunately I've had issues with the thing all day. So far I've managed one round of online co-op, and even then, it wasn't long before my character froze and I had to pull out. Since then, games won't connect, and even worse, my Xbox 360 has been (ironically) crashing when attempting to load an Xbox Live game."

Guitar Praise Puts Christian Spin on Guitar Hero

Are you a big fan of the industry-dominating rhythm genre, but feel that Rock Band 2's mostly secular set list could use a healthy dose of Jesus? Then you may want to hold off on any major faux rock-related purchases until September 25, when Guitar Praise: Solid Rock ships for PC and Mac.

Everyone loves Guitar Hero and Rock Band. Everyone. How do we know this, besides by their perpetual presence on sales charts? Because according to UBS analyst Ben Schachter, music games have accounted for nearly one-third of overall industry growth so far in 2008 (via GameDaily).

But the real meat is in the full new set list. Some highlights of the presentation include the first music game appearances of AC/DC with "Let There Be Rock," Bob Dylan with "Tangled Up in Blue," and the debut of Guns N' Roses' "Shackler's Revenge" from the upcoming Chinese Democracy. The track list is 80 songs long with 20 more downloadable bonus tracks available from the get-go, with Harmonix promising that by the new year there will be over 500 tracks available in all between both games.
